atelier-core-0.1.0.0: src/Atelier/Effects/Process.hs
-- | Effect for spawning and interacting with external processes.
--
-- Unifies @typed-process@ (configuration, lifecycle and stream capture) and
-- the one operation only @process@ provides (process-group interruption)
-- behind a single effect, so callers never depend on either package directly.
--
-- Build a 'ProcessConfig' with the re-exported @typed-process@ DSL
-- ('proc', 'shell', 'setStdin', …), then run it with one of the operations
-- below.

-- | @typed-process@'s started-process type, re-exported under a non-clashing
-- name (the effect itself is called 'Process'). Parameterised by its stdin,
-- stdout and stderr stream types.
type RunningProcess = TP.Process
data Process :: Effect where
-- | Run a process to completion, returning its exit code and captured stdout.
ReadProcessStdout :: ProcessConfig i o e -> Process m (ExitCode, LByteString)
-- | Spawn a process and return its handle for further interaction.
StartProcess :: ProcessConfig i o e -> Process m (TP.Process i o e)
-- | Stop a process: close its streams, terminate it, and wait for it to exit.
StopProcess :: TP.Process i o e -> Process m ()
-- | Block until the process exits and return its exit code.
WaitExitCode :: TP.Process i o e -> Process m ExitCode
-- | Send an interrupt (SIGINT) to the process's group. Requires the process
-- to have been started with @'setCreateGroup' True@.
InterruptProcessGroup :: TP.Process i o e -> Process m ()
makeEffect ''Process
-- | Run @cmd@ with @args@ and return its stdout as 'Text', or 'Nothing' on any
-- error (non-zero exit, the executable not being found, etc.).
readProcessSafe :: (Process :> es) => FilePath -> [String] -> Eff es (Maybe Text)
readProcessSafe cmd args = do
result <- trySync $ readProcessStdout (proc cmd args)
pure $ case result of
Right (ExitSuccess, out) -> Just (decodeUtf8 out)
_ -> Nothing
runProcessIO :: (IOE :> es) => Eff (Process : es) a -> Eff es a
runProcessIO = interpret_ \case
ReadProcessStdout cfg -> liftIO $ TP.readProcessStdout cfg
StartProcess cfg -> liftIO $ TP.startProcess cfg
StopProcess p -> liftIO $ TP.stopProcess p
WaitExitCode p -> liftIO $ TP.waitExitCode p
InterruptProcessGroup p -> liftIO $ interruptProcessGroupOf (TP.unsafeProcessHandle p)
